Luxury vegan beauty brand Thrive Causemetics donates 100% of the profits from Bigger Than Beauty Skincare products to Meals on Wheels America, the oldest and largest national organization whose network is working to end food insecurity by providing 247 million meals annually to seniors across the United States.
Thrive Causemetics was created through friendship. Makeup artist and product developer, Karissa Bodnar, lost her dear friend Kristy to cancer at just 24 years old. Kristy’s compassionate and vivacious spirit inspired Karissa to establish Thrive Causemetics, a beauty brand and philosophy that goes beyond skin deep by empowering diverse communities.
With over a decade of experience as a makeup artist, beauty product designer, and formulator, Karissa has traveled the world sourcing powerful ingredients to create clean formulas with skin-loving properties.
